Neighborhood Overview
Nestled within the expansive PGA West resort complex in La Quinta, California, the Greg Norman Resort Course is situated in the western section of the Coachella Valley. This location offers stunning views of the Santa Rosa Mountains and easy access to the amenities of La Quinta and the greater Palm Springs metropolitan area. The primary access route is via Interstate 10 (I-10), a major east-west artery connecting Southern California's coastal regions with Arizona. From I-10, drivers can take various exits, with Washington Street or Jefferson Street being common routes to reach PGA West. Parking within PGA West is generally plentiful, particularly at the main clubhouses and designated resort areas, though specific event parking might vary. For those flying in, Palm Springs International Airport (PSP) is the closest major airport, approximately a 25-30 minute drive from the resort. Other options include Ontario International Airport (ONT), about a 1.5 to 2-hour drive, or even Los Angeles International Airport (LAX) for those with longer layovers, though this is a significant 2.5 to 3-hour journey without traffic. Rideshare services are readily available at the airport and throughout the valley. To avoid traffic, especially during peak season or major local events like the Coachella music festival, it's advisable to arrive at PGA West earlier in the day or during off-peak hours, particularly if you have an early tee time.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ter offers mild daytime temperatures, typically ranging from the mid-60s to low 70s Fahrenheit, making it excellent for golf. Evenings can be cool, dropping into the 40s. Layers are recommended, including a light jacket or sweater for mornings and evenings. The sun is generally strong, so sun protection is still necessary.
Spring & early summer
Spring transitions into warm and pleasant weather, with daytime highs climbing into the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it by late spring. Early summer remains warm but begins to heat up considerably. Lightweight, breathable clothing is essential, along with robust sun protection. Hydration becomes increasingly important as temperatures rise.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er in La Quinta is characterized by extreme heat, with daytime temperatures consistently exceeding 100°F (38°C) and often reaching 110°F (43°C) or higher. Golf is challenging during these months, typically reserved for the earliest morning or latest evening tee times. Hydration is paramount, and players should wear moisture-wicking fabrics and wide-brimmed hats.
Fall season
Fall brings a welcome return to comfortable temperatures, with highs in the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it gradually cooling into the 70s. This is a highly desirable time for golf. The air is dry, and the sunshine remains strong. Casual golfing attire combined with sun protection is ideal for the pleasant conditions.
Rain & snow
Rain is infrequent in the desert climate, typically occurring in winter months as brief showers or thunderstorms. Snow is exceptionally rare and usually confined to higher mountain elevations. During rare rainy days, golf may be suspended due to wet conditions, and visitors should pack a light waterproof jacket or umbrella.
